Ticket: Missed pick-up, prototype transfer. The scheduled courier from Stellwick Freight did not arrive yesterday to collect the two Orvane MK-3 prototype units bound for the Calderhart Test Lab in Dunmere. The crates remain sealed in the secure cage, logged and photographed. A replacement pick-up has been booked for tomorrow morning. Records team: please file this against the Orvane programme and note the revised collection slot. The driver must observe the hand-over instruction stated below.

drop instructions, fafof-bahif: the jorath lamix courier leaves the rusax fraox fenmir ledger at gate 1106 under passcode 630376

Discussed the master copies for the Lindqvell print run. The receiving site confirmed the plates and proof sets are the only usable masters; everything else is derivative, so loss or damage stalls the whole run. Agreed the masters travel in the rigid portfolio case, sealed, with the inventory slip inside the front pocket. Receiving is to verify the slip against contents on arrival, before signing anything. Transfer is set for Thursday morning. The courier hand-over instruction is recorded directly below.

dispatch memo: the sorius tamius courier leaves the praeth ledger at gate 4873 under passcode 928014

Driver Assignment Heuristic — Dispatchly Core

The assign endpoint scores available drivers by proximity, idle time, and acceptance rate, then picks the top candidate. Ties break on lowest active-trip count. If no driver scores above threshold, the job queues for 90 seconds before escalating to manual dispatch. Support can replay a failed assignment via the replay endpoint; this re-runs scoring with current driver positions. Replay calls against the internal service require authentication using the key below.

gateway credential: qvz23-XSZTNBjrucz4Q49XMT1TuVw

## LockerLoop Session Handling

Sessions for the FreshFold laundry-locker flow are short-lived: 15 minutes, non-renewable. The kiosk requests a session, the user scans a code, and the locker grants one open event per session. Never cache sessions client-side. Expired sessions return 410; request a new one. For sandbox testing against the Dellwick staging kiosk, authenticate with the bearer token below.

bearer token for badup-fafof: eyJhbGciOiJIUzI1NiIsInR5cCI6IkpXVCJ9.eyJzdWIiOiIgE07xxTrG6In0.Xj07bI6jvmGT